Winning Revolution Profile

Winning Revolution is a 6 year old bay gelding. Winning Revolution is trained by Jon O'Connor, at Morphettville and owned by Ms D K Hamlin & G G Brown.

Winning Revolution’s last race event was at 04/07/2026 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Winning Revolution Racing Form

Career form is 8 wins, 9 seconds, 10 thirds from 59 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$438,135.

With a 14% Win Percentage and 46% Place Percentage. Winning Revolution's last race event was at Murray Bridge Gh.

Exposed form for its last starts is 9-6-2-6-3.
